diff options
author | Yu Watanabe <watanabe.yu+github@gmail.com> | 2022-12-13 17:24:19 +0900 |
---|---|---|
committer | Yu Watanabe <watanabe.yu+github@gmail.com> | 2022-12-14 20:18:58 +0900 |
commit | 649512b934f4a762c14380dea4a096263b291feb (patch) | |
tree | b119bb1f2af5b94a01c66e3f1d7dd91c617bd9d4 /src/basic/env-file.h | |
parent | dd57a22e6a677d8684302eb1beac8803a850c55d (diff) | |
download | systemd-649512b934f4a762c14380dea4a096263b291feb.tar.gz |
env-file: introduce parse_env_file_fd()
Diffstat (limited to 'src/basic/env-file.h')
-rw-r--r-- | src/basic/env-file.h |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/src/basic/env-file.h b/src/basic/env-file.h index 8da451c74a..2448d943cd 100644 --- a/src/basic/env-file.h +++ b/src/basic/env-file.h @@ -9,6 +9,8 @@ int parse_env_filev(FILE *f, const char *fname, va_list ap); int parse_env_file_sentinel(FILE *f, const char *fname, ...) _sentinel_; #define parse_env_file(f, fname, ...) parse_env_file_sentinel(f, fname, __VA_ARGS__, NULL) +int parse_env_file_fd_sentinel(int fd, const char *fname, ...) _sentinel_; +#define parse_env_file_fd(fd, fname, ...) parse_env_file_fd_sentinel(fd, fname, __VA_ARGS__, NULL) int load_env_file(FILE *f, const char *fname, char ***ret); int load_env_file_pairs(FILE *f, const char *fname, char ***ret); |